MPI Label Systems Purchases ROI Printing Cos.

MPI Label Systems, a leader in custom printed labels, RFID tags and labeling equipment and services headquartered in Sebring, Ohio, purchased ROI Printing Companies, LLC, based in Baltimore, Md. This acquisition adds another manufacturing operation totaling nine facilities throughout the country with more than 550 employees and 35 sales locations.

MPI’s new location will operate under the name MPI Labels of Baltimore, Inc., providing the same superior labels and service to the beverage, direct mail, cosmetic and other markets that ROI had serviced since 1987.

MPI of Baltimore will provide printed unsupported film, pressure sensitive and paper labels, as well as heat seal pouching, thermformable APET and other specialty packaging. In addition, MPI of Baltimore has pre-press capabilities with a state-of-the-art digital workflow that provide plates, proofs and creative services for its customers.

In addition to various narrow web printing and finishing equipment, MPI of Baltimore offers wide web printing capabilities on a 41.5-inch wide Central Impression Servo press with in-line laminating and back side printing. Advanced automated finishing and slitting equipment also adds value and brings a competitive advantage to the market.

About MPI Label Systems
Established in 1968, MPI Label Systems has grown to more than 550 employees, nine manufacturing facilities and 35 sales offices. MPI specializes in flexographic and digital printing of pressure-sensitive labels, shrink sleeves, roll-fed wrap, booklet labels, coupon labels, thermal transfer and RFID labels.
